Experience Greece like never before with hassle-free access to Acropolis! Start your day nice and early, as you embark on your guided tour with a small tour-group and an expert English-speaking guide. From the meeting point, walk past the Dionysus Sanctuary and Dionysus Theater and continue viewing iconic landmarks all the way up the hill. Take frame-worthy pictures of various historical monuments of Acropolis, including the Parthenon, the Erechtheion, the Propylaea, the Temple of Athena Nike, and the Pedestal of Agrippa.

On your way downhill, marvel at significant sights of Athens, including the Ancient Agora and the National Observatory of Athens. Take a break from the bustling city as you enter Plaka - a unique, peaceful and absolutely picturesque district hidden away. Stroll through quaint little alleys and awe at the untouched Greek architecture of the past. Visit the Bathhouse of the Winds - the only public bath of Athens surviving today and many more archeological sites until you reach Monastiraki Square, the oldest existing square of the city.Wrap up your visit with leisure time at the local flea market, and thrill at authentic delicacies, textiles, souvenirs, and much more!
